Located in the heart of the **Willamette Valley**, Albany, OR serves as a vibrant hub for culture, history, and community. Nestled between the cities of **Corvallis** and **Salem**, Albany is easily accessible via major highways, making it a convenient destination for both residents and visitors alike. Its strategic location not only enhances its appeal but also contributes to its thriving economy and diverse population.
One of the standout features of Albany, OR, is its rich historical heritage. The city boasts a charming downtown area filled with beautifully preserved **Victorian-era buildings** and a variety of local shops and eateries. The **Albany Historic Carousel and Museum** is a must-visit attraction, showcasing intricately hand-carved carousel animals and offering a glimpse into the city's artistic spirit.
Outdoor enthusiasts will find plenty to love about Albany, OR. The city is home to numerous parks and recreational areas, including the expansive **Timber-Linn Park**, which features sports facilities, walking trails, and picnic spots. The **Willamette River** runs through the city, providing opportunities for fishing, kayaking, and scenic strolls along the waterfront.
The community in Albany, OR, is known for its friendly and welcoming atmosphere. With a population that values inclusivity and engagement, residents often come together for local events, farmers' markets, and festivals. The **Albany Downtown Association** plays a pivotal role in fostering community spirit, organizing events that celebrate local culture, art, and cuisine.
Education is also a priority in Albany, OR, with a variety of public and private schools that cater to the needs of families. The presence of **Linn-Benton Community College** further enriches the educational landscape, offering a range of programs and resources for lifelong learning.
